Default Predator help with running rich on headers?

I've got long tubes with off road y-pipe. My O2s are pretty high, 950 or so millivolts at WOT, and a little off 0 in the LTFTs. Will the predator enable me to lean out satisfactoriy? In addition, it looks like I can use a little more timing when analyzing my ATAP readings - the predator will help with this too, right?

Anyone with similar mods had success with the predator? If so, how much HP might I expect?

Default Re: Predator help with running rich on headers?

+5% put me at 940mV, 0% to 890mV or so on the
Predator power enrichment settings. So I think
you might have enough range. Thing is, 950mV is
a reading you can get from 12:1, 11:1 or 10:1 -
it just isn't changing much, way out there on the
curve. So it's hard for anyone to say that it
will or won't be enough, as-delivered.

Default Re: Predator help with running rich on headers?

I thought a reading of 950 mV would = a static air/fuel ratio, i.e. 12:1; and 900 would equal maybe 12.5:1? How can you get 12:1, 11:1 or 10:1 from 950 mV? Call me a newbie...

Default Re: Predator help with running rich on headers?

By the time you get to 950mV you're pretty well
pegged out. Maybe see 10-20mV change for a movement
from 12:1 to 11:1. Check these charts out:

http://community.webshots.com/album/74289894mbMeMp

OK, maybe not dead flat, but pretty close to it.
And without knowing the EGT value, 950mV could be
anywhere from 13:1 to 10:1 (looking at the chart
that's in color).

Default Re: Predator help with running rich on headers?

The stock O2's are scaled to be decently accurate at the factory location in the exhaust and at 14.7:1. So, first you add headers which change the location and then you have not a 14.7 so you are shooting in the dark. You need a wideband to figure that one out.
